Worked on enhancing the stability of the Automattic/jetpack repository by addressing a critical caching issue in April 2026. Focused on backend development using PHP and WordPress, the contribution involved validating the supercache_last_cached variable as an array before processing, which prevented PHP warnings when cached page data was unavailable. This fix reduced user-facing errors and improved the reliability of Jetpack’s caching mechanism, aligning with the goal of minimizing user impact during edge cases. Collaborated with other contributors to ensure the robustness of the solution, demonstrating a methodical approach to bug fixing and a strong understanding of caching and backend systems.
